## Deployment: Broker Upgrade

Upgrading Pylonmq from 3.x to 4.x requires a full node restart; rolling upgrades are not supported across major versions. Drain consumers first, snapshot the queue store, then stop all nodes. Install 4.x on every node before starting any of them — mixed clusters will refuse to form. Startup takes several minutes while indexes rebuild; do not page engineering during this window. After startup, verify the cluster loaded the following configuration.

config for tagaf-bawif:
[norok]
host = norok.ordinworks.local
user = norok_svc
database = norok_prod

Retention sweeper v3.2 release, Hollis cluster. Confirm dry-run report matches legal's retention matrix before arming. Arm window: 02:00–04:00 local. Sweeper refuses to start unless the release bundle signature verifies against the active key in the Vantor keyring. If verification fails, abort and page data-governance. The bundle signing key currently in rotation appears below.

deploy key for kagup-bawig: bky9_ZMq28eTw9

**Internal Memo – Loyalty Programme Overhaul**

Sales leads: the Corvella Rewards programme will be restructured in Q3. Points expiry shortens to twelve months, and the new Silverbranch tier replaces the current top band. Migration tooling is being tested now; customer comms go out next month. One confidential planning detail follows below.

confidential, tawip-kagap: Gross margin on Quenath came in at 20 percent against a plan of 20 percent. Only 5 of the 100 pilot accounts renewed Quenath, so a churn review is set for January 1.

PR: Enable hot-reload of runtime configuration in Lanternd

This adds a file watcher that reapplies config changes without a process restart, removing the need for the drain-and-bounce procedure during incidents. Reloads are atomic: a failed parse keeps the previous config active and logs a warning. On-call should note that reload frequency is rate-limited to avoid thrash during rapid edits. Defaults for the watcher and rate limiter are set by the constants below.

constants for hawif-hawip:
RATE_LIMITS = {
    "gileth": 347,
    "rusdor": 693,
}